As nouns, water nymph and fragrant water lily are synonyms defined as:
  • water nymph and fragrant water lily: a water lily having large leaves and showy fragrant flowers that float on the water; of temperate and tropical regions
Other synonyms of water nymph include Nymphaea odorata, pond lily.
